Providing the Advanced Life Support in Obstetrics Course within the military family practice training system

Military Medicine
H A Taylor

Abstract

"The Advanced Life Support in Obstetrics (ALSO) Course is designed to assist health professionals in developing and maintaining the knowledge and skills they will need to effectively manage the emergencies which arise in obstetrics." Given the fact that the vast majority of military family physicians provide maternity care, often in small overseas facilities without in-hospital obstetrician backup, inclusion of this course into the military family practice residency training curriculum would be very beneficial to the mission of family practice within the military. A brief background of the ALSO movement and the ALSO course curriculum are provided. Lessons learned to aid military family practice departments in providing quality ALSO courses are described, as are arguments for the inclusion of ALSO training into military family practice training curriculums.
